Discover the charming Temple Cats at Buddha Tooth Relic Temple, where spirituality meets feline companionship in the heart of Singapore's Chinatown.
Nestled within the serene atmosphere of the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ple in Chinatown, Temple Cats offers a unique cultural experience where visitors can enjoy the company of friendly felines amidst stunning architecture and spiritual serenity.

Walking
If you are starting at Chinatown MRT Station, exit the station and head towards Pagoda Street. Walk straight until you reach the intersection with South Bridge Road. Turn left onto South Bridge Road. Continue walking for about 5 minutes; you will see the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ple on your left at 288 South Bridge Road. The Temple Cats are located within the temple grounds.
Walking
From the Chinatown Food Street at Smith Street, walk towards the junction with Trengganu Street. Turn right onto Trengganu Street and continue until you reach South Bridge Road. Turn left onto South Bridge Road. Walk straight for about 3 minutes, and you will find the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ple at 288 South Bridge Road, where the Temple Cats are located.
Walking
If you are coming from the Chinatown Heritage Centre on Pagoda Street, head towards the main road, South Bridge Road. Turn right onto South Bridge Road and walk straight for about 4 minutes. You will see the Buddha Tooth Relic Temple at 288 South Bridge Road on your left, where the Temple Cats can be found.
